Overview

We are seeking a strategic and scientifically driven Director of Business Development & Licensing (BD&L) to join our European BD team, focusing on Search & Evaluation (S&E) of external innovation in non-oncology therapeutic areas, with an emphasis on Central Nervous System (CNS) and immunology. This role plays a pivotal part in identifying and assessing external partnering opportunities that align with our global R&D and commercial objectives. You will work cross-functionally with scientific, commercial, legal, and corporate strategy colleagues, and report directly to the Head of BD & Licensing, EU.

Key Responsibilities

  • Search & Evaluation (S&E): Proactively identify and evaluate licensing and collaboration opportunities in CNS and immunology, as well as other non-oncology areas of strategic interest.
  • Conduct rigorous scientific, clinical, and strategic assessments of early- to late-stage assets, platforms, and technologies.
  • Maintain a deep understanding of external innovation and emerging biotech pipelines across Europe and other key territories.
  • Partnership Development: Lead initial outreach and relationship-building with prospective partners, including biotech companies, academic institutions, and VCs.
  • Represent the company at partnering meetings, scientific congresses, and other external forums.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to lead or support due diligence activities.
  • Prepare and present opportunity summaries, investment cases, and recommendation memos to internal governance committees.
  • Support transaction negotiation in collaboration with legal, finance, and senior BD leadership.
  • Cross-functional Coordination: Liaise with internal stakeholders (R&D, commercial, regulatory, IP, finance, etc.) to align scientific and business perspectives.
  • Ensure seamless handoff and integration of licensed assets with internal project teams post-deal.

Qualifications & Experience

  • Advanced degree in life sciences (PhD, PharmD or MD). An MBA or equivalent business training is a plus.
  • 8–12 years of relevant experience in biopharmaceutical business development, licensing, or strategic partnering, ideally with exposure to CNS and/or immunology.
  • Deep scientific understanding of non-oncology therapeutic areas, with an ability to critically assess data and strategic fit.
  • Demonstrated track record in evaluating and/or closing deals, collaborations, or strategic partnerships.
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ills, with the ability to influence and align cross-functional teams.
  • Fluent in English; European languages (e.g., French, German) are a plus.
